"In this book Penrose Hoopes closely examines the early clockmakers from Ebenezer Parmele, the first Connecticut clockmaker (1712), to Eli Terry and the rise of the factory system. Early chapters examine the lives of the clockmakers and the clocks they made, early clocks, brass clocks, wooden clocks and town clocks.In this section details are given about the distribution of models chronologically, mode of manufacture, apprenticeship and innovations, with tips to collectors and others interested in determining authenticity. The second part examines everything known about seventy-nine clockmakers of Connecticut". 182 pages. GH2.
